My mate has suggested building a track car as a joint venture, I’m really keen on the idea the whole thing is to do be done on a strict budget so no supercharger conversion or any of that shit.

I’m thinking a completely stripped Ax with a VTR engine would do the trick as both can be picked up for reasonable amounts of cash.

I also have access to a wide range of parts, knowledge and expertise thanks to you lot and the other associated Citroen forums.

My mate is less keen on the AX and would rather go for (his words):

“ So far suggestions for cars have included AX, Nova, Polo, Golf, Fiesta with Nova and AX currently winning as they regulary take residence in local scrappies (therefore parts are plentiful and cheap). “

I just wondered what everyone’s thought’s were in terms of car choice, engine etc.

I think if you get a decent engine such as the vtr or ideally the vts matched with a light weight car that’s been stiffened up in the handling dept it’ll do the job.

Once again this is all to be done on a very tight budget and as a side project to the Saxo.
